Potion Play, also known as playing with magic potions, is a popular activity among children where they experiment with different ingredients to create “magical” concoctions. This type of play is not only fun, but also has significant educational benefits. In this blog, we explore the different ways Potion Play can contribute to the cognitive, social, and emotional development of children.
1. Developing Scientific Skills
Potion Play encourages children to take on the role of a little scientist. By experimenting with different materials and substances, children learn about chemical reactions, mixtures and solutions. They observe how ingredients change when mixed, which stimulates their curiosity and understanding of physics and chemistry.
2. Critical Thinking and Problem Solving
When creating their potions, children often have to solve problems and think critically. They have to make decisions about what ingredients to use and how much, and think about the possible outcomes of their choices. This promotes their ability to analyze problems and find creative solutions.
3. Language and Communication Skills
Potion Play also provides opportunities to improve language and communication skills. Children often use stories and descriptions to explain and share their potions with others. This helps develop their vocabulary, narrative skills, and ability to follow and give instructions.
4. Social and Emotional Development
Playing together with other children during Potion Play promotes social skills such as cooperation, sharing and negotiation. Children learn to listen to each other, share ideas and work together to achieve a common goal. This helps build empathy and understanding of social dynamics.
5. Creativity and Imagination
Potion Play stimulates children's creativity and imagination. They can fantasize about magical worlds and create stories around their potions. This type of play promotes free thinking and helps children use and develop their imagination.
